The Legend of Zelda: Tears of the Kingdom Trailer Showcases New Enemies, Vehicles, and More

Take to the skies in a new flying vehicle, battle new enemies, and try to stop a new threat when the Breath of the Wild sequel launches on May 12th.

Capping off the Nintendo Direct presentation, Nintendo showcased a brand new trailer for The Legend of Zelda: Tears of the Kingdom. It’s still coming to Nintendo Switch on May 12th, and the latest gameplay hints at a new threat. Check it out below.

This new threat is bent on destroying Hyrule, raining down meteors during the Blood Moon, which riles up enemies. Link fights new foes but can harness new weapons, including tracking arrows and what seems to be a cannon (that also works as a melee weapon). Perhaps most interesting is the ability to gather parts and build vehicles.

Along with traversing the world on wheels, Link can also create a flying vehicle to explore the skies. There’s quite a lot going on, and it should be interesting to see how Tears of the Kingdom expands on the Breath of the Wild formula.

The sequel will launch with a Standard and Collector’s Edition, the latter featuring various physical items. A new amiibo of Link is also coming, so stay tuned for more updates in the coming months.
